So my shower kicks on for one second and then does not work. Last year it was intermittent and worked sometimes. Now it only works for the one second.
I charged the batteries and tried with the boat running to have no change.
I checked for 12 volts when I turn the shower on, directly to the plug. It will provide a consistent 12v not plugged in. So while I have the 12 volts I plug the motor in and then it stops. Take the connector apart and now it does not show voltage unless I turn it off and turn it back on.
I tried wiring directly to a battery and it worked perfectly.
SOOO this tells me that I have a wiring problem.. Which is scary and seems like there is not going to be an easy answer. I don't think there is circuit breakers or a fuse for this shower anywhere. I have a feeling that a lot of these accessories plug into a "Control Switch" box right near the shower. Its a sealed unit and I don't know if I should take it apart or waste the $500 to replace it...
